The Soul of Andalusia: Understanding Flamenco’s Rich Heritage

The soul of Andalusia beats in the rhythm and passion of Flamenco. This traditional Spanish art form is a complex tapestry woven from the diverse cultural influences of the region.

Origins and Evolution of Flamenco in Southern Spain

Flamenco originated in the Andalusia region, particularly in the provinces of Seville, Cádiz, and Granada. Its evolution is deeply intertwined with the history of Andalusia, reflecting the cultural exchanges and influences of various communities.

Gypsy, Moorish, and Jewish Influences

The Gypsy community played a significant role in shaping Flamenco, bringing their own musical traditions and emotional depth. The Moorish influence is evident in the intricate rhythms and melodies, while Jewish musical traditions have also contributed to the richness of Flamenco. These diverse influences have blended together to create the unique sound and style of Flamenco.

From Marginalized Art to National Treasure

Once considered a marginalized art form, Flamenco has gained recognition as a national treasure in Spain. Its journey from the fringes to the mainstream is a testament to its enduring appeal and cultural significance.

UNESCO Recognition: Flamenco as Intangible Cultural Heritage

In 2010, Flamenco was inscribed on UNESCO’s Representative List of the Intangible Cultural Heritage of Humanity. This recognition acknowledges Flamenco’s importance not only in Spain but also globally, highlighting its role in cultural exchange and understanding.

The UNESCO recognition has further cemented Flamenco’s status as an integral part of Spain’s cultural identity, encouraging its preservation and promotion worldwide.

Seville Flamenco Nights: Dance, Music, and Culture Unveiled

Flamenco nights in Seville unveil a rich tapestry of dance, music, and culture that is quintessentially Spanish. At the heart of this vibrant cultural expression are the three fundamental elements that make Flamenco so captivating.

The Three Pillars: Cante (Song), Baile (Dance), and Toque (Guitar)

Flamenco is built around cante (song), baile (dance), and toque (guitar playing). Each of these pillars brings its unique style and technique to a Flamenco performance, creating a dynamic and engaging spectacle.

Distinctive Styles and Techniques

The cante is characterized by its powerful and emotive vocals, while baile is known for its passionate and intricate footwork. Toque, on the other hand, provides the melodic foundation with the guitar. “The complexity and richness of Flamenco music lie in its ability to convey deep emotions through these three pillars.”

The Role of Palmas (Hand-Clapping) and Jaleos (Shouts of Encouragement)

Audience participation is a crucial aspect of Flamenco, with palmas (hand-clapping) and jaleos (shouts of encouragement) adding to the energetic atmosphere. This interactive element creates a symbiotic relationship between the performers and the audience, enhancing the overall experience.

Emotional Expression: Understanding Duende in Flamenco

The concept of duende is central to understanding the emotional intensity of Flamenco. It refers to the deep, emotional expression that resonates with both the performers and the audience. As the famous Spanish poet Federico García Lorca once said,

“Duende is a power, not a will. It is a struggle, not a thought.”

This profound emotional connection is what makes Flamenco a truly unique and captivating art form.

In Seville’s Flamenco nights, the combination of cante, baile, toque, and the emotional expression of duende comes together to create an unforgettable experience. The city’s rich cultural heritage and the passionate performances blend to make every Flamenco night a celebration of Spanish culture.

The Distinctive Flamenco Scene of Seville

Seville’s Flamenco scene is a vibrant tapestry woven with history, passion, and culture. At its heart lies the historic neighborhood of Triana, a place that has been instrumental in shaping the city’s Flamenco identity.

Triana: The Historic Flamenco Neighborhood

Triana is more than just a neighborhood; it’s the soul of Seville’s Flamenco culture. As you wander through its streets, you’ll discover significant Flamenco landmarks that have played a crucial role in the art form’s evolution.

Walking Tour of Flamenco Landmarks

A walking tour through Triana reveals the rich history of Flamenco in Seville. Visit the Calle Betis, a street lined with Flamenco bars and venues, and explore the Castillo de San Jorge, a historic fortress that now serves as a museum showcasing the neighborhood’s history.

Tablaos: Commercial Flamenco Shows

Tablaos are venues that host commercial Flamenco shows, offering a polished and professional experience. These shows are typically performed by skilled dancers and musicians, providing an entertaining and engaging spectacle for audiences. While some may view tablaos as more tourist-oriented, they still offer a high-quality introduction to Flamenco.

Peñas Flamencas: Authentic Flamenco Clubs

In contrast to tablaos, peñas flamencas are clubs that showcase more authentic and spontaneous Flamenco performances. These intimate settings allow for a deeper connection between the performers and the audience, creating a unique and memorable experience. Peñas flamencas are a great way to experience the raw emotion and passion of Flamenco.

What to Expect at a Seville Flamenco Performance

A flamenco show in Seville is more than just a performance; it’s an immersive experience into the heart of Andalusian culture. As you prepare to attend one of these captivating events, understanding what to expect can enhance your enjoyment and appreciation of the art form.

Show Format and Duration

Typically, a flamenco show in Seville lasts about 60 to 90 minutes, including an intermission. The performance features a series of palos (flamenco styles), showcasing the diversity and richness of flamenco music and dance. The show format often includes a mix of solo performances and ensemble pieces, ensuring a dynamic and engaging experience.

Dress Code and Etiquette

While there’s no strict dress code for attending a flamenco show, dressing elegantly is recommended to match the sophisticated atmosphere of the venues. Understanding the etiquette is crucial: applause is encouraged after each palos, and it’s customary to show appreciation for outstanding performances.

Appropriate Behavior During Performances

Audience members are expected to be respectful during the performances. This includes refraining from talking during the acts and turning off or silencing mobile devices.

Photography and Recording Policies

Generally, photography is allowed for personal use, but flash and video recording are often prohibited to avoid distracting the performers. It’s best to check with the venue for their specific policies.

Pricing and Booking Information

Ticket prices for flamenco shows in Seville vary depending on the venue and the show’s popularity. Booking in advance is recommended, especially during peak tourist seasons.

Online vs. In-Person Ticket Purchases

Tickets can be purchased online through the venue’s website or at the box office. Buying online can ensure availability, while purchasing in-person may offer more flexibility.

Price Ranges and What They Include

Ticket prices generally range from €30 to €100, often including a drink or tapas. Some premium experiences may offer additional perks like a meet-and-greet with the artists.

Insider Tips for an Authentic Flamenco Experience

To truly immerse yourself in Seville’s Flamenco culture, it’s essential to know when and where to experience it. With a few insider tips, you can elevate your Flamenco night from a simple show to an unforgettable experience.

Best Times to Attend Flamenco Shows

The timing of your Flamenco experience can greatly impact its authenticity and enjoyment. Seville’s Flamenco scene is active year-round, but certain times are better than others.

Seasonal Considerations and 2025 Calendar Highlights

Seville’s climate is mild, making it a great destination for Flamenco enthusiasts at any time of the year. However, the summer months can be quite hot, so spring (March to May) and autumn (September to November) are ideal. In 2025, look out for the Bienal de Flamenco, a major Flamenco festival that takes place in September.

Weekday vs. Weekend Performances

Weekdays often offer a more authentic Flamenco experience, as the crowds are smaller and the atmosphere can be more intimate. Weekend shows, while more popular, can sometimes feel more touristy.

Avoiding Tourist Traps

Not all Flamenco shows are created equal. To avoid tourist traps, look for venues that are frequented by locals and feature performers with a strong reputation in the Flamenco community. Peñas Flamencas and smaller, independent tablaos are great places to start.
